A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ced can also assist victims in seeking out different kinds of claims. A personal injury claim, for instance will seek to establish that the defendant is the cause of the patient's injuries and losses. A wrongful death lawsuit on the other hand, seeks compensation for a family member of a victim.

A trust fund claim can also be filed by a patient with the help of an experienced attorney. These claims seek compensation through asbestos trust funds which are backed by the federal government or businesses that have been bankrupted because of asbestos exposure.

Mesothelioma is a cancer that can be fatal is a cancer that affects the lining that protects various organs within the body. It only occurs in those who have been exposed to asbestos that was widely used in construction materials from the late 1800s through the 1970s. Mesothelioma is difficult to recognize because symptoms do not usually appear for decades after exposure. Asbestos exposure victims may claim personal injury and wrongful death claims against defendants.

The most commonly used form of compensation for mesothelioma patients is a settlement or a judgment award. It could be used to cover future and previous medical costs in addition to lost wages, pain and suffering. Top mesothelioma attorneys usually charge a contingency, which means that they don't have to charge upfront fees, but they only take a small percentage of the award. This is more affordable than paying hourly attorneys, which can add up quickly.

To win a mesothelioma suit or compensation claim, you have to prove that the defendant had a duty of care to safeguard you from harm, and that they violated this duty of care in a certain way. A mesothelioma lawyer can help you gather evidence from medical professionals and other experts to prove this. This will prove that asbestos exposure is what caused your illness, and the mesothelioma diagnosis. It will also allow you to receive the most lucrative payout for your case.
